The Transfiguration[ Matthew 17:1–13 Luke 9:28–36 2 Peter 1:16–21 ]

[1] And he said unto them, Verily I say unto you, That2 there be some of them that stand here, which shall not taste3 of death, till they have seen the kingdom4 of God come with power.

[2] And after5 six days Jesus taketh [with him] Peter6, and James, and John, and leadeth them up into an high7 mountain apart by themselves: and he was transfigured8 before them. [3] And his raiment9 became shining, exceeding10 white as sno11w; so as no fuller on earth can white them. [4] And there appeared12 unto them Elias13 with Moses14: and they were talking with Jesus. [5] And Peter answered and said to Jesus, Master, it is15 good for us to be here: and let us make three tabernacles; one for thee, and one for Moses, and one for Elias. [6] For he wist not what to say; for they were sore afraid.16 [7] And there was a cloud17 that overshadowed them: and a voice came out of the cloud, saying, This18 is my beloved Son: hear19 him. [8] And suddenly, when they had looked round about, they saw no man any more, save Jesus only with themselves.20 [9] And as they came down from the mountain, he charged21 them that they should tell no man what things they had seen, till22 the Son of man were risen from the dead. [10] And they23 kept that saying with themselves, questioning one with another what24 the rising from the dead should mean.

[11] [¶]And they asked him, saying, Why say the scribes that Elias must first come?25 [12] And he answered and told them, Elias verily cometh first, and restoreth26 all things; and how it is written of the Son of man, that he must27 suffer many things, and be set28 at nought. [13] But I say unto you, That Elias29 is indeed come, and they30 have done unto him whatsoever they listed, as it is written of him.

The Boy with an Evil Spirit[ Matthew 17:14–18 Luke 9:37–42 ]

[14] And when31 he came to [his] disciples, he saw a great multitude about them, and the scribes32 questioning with them. [15] And straightway all the people, when they beheld him, were33 greatly amazed, and running to [him] saluted him. [16] And he asked the scribes, What34 question ye with them35? [17] And one of the multi36tude answered and said, Master, I have brought unto thee my son, which hath a dumb37 spirit; [18] And wheresoever he taketh him, he teareth him38: and he foameth39, and gnasheth40 with his teeth, and pineth away: and I spake to thy disciples that they should cast him out; and they41 could not. [19] He answereth him, and saith, O faithless42 generation, how long shall I be with you? how long shall I suffer you? bring him unto me. [20] And they brought him unto him: and when he saw him, straightway the spirit43 tare him; and he fell on the ground, and wallowed foaming. [21] And he asked his father, How44 long is it ago since this came unto him? And he said, Of a child. [22] And ofttimes it hath cast him into the fire, and into the waters, to destroy him: but if45 thou canst do any thing, have46 compassion on us, and help us. [23] Jesus said unto him, If47 thou canst believe, all things [are] possible to him that believeth. [24] And straightway the father of the child cried out, and said with48 tears, Lord, I believe; help49 thou mine unbelief. [25] When Jesus saw that the people came running together, he rebuked50 the foul spirit, saying unto him, [Thou51] dumb and deaf spirit, I charge52 thee, come out of him, and enter no more into him. [26] And [the spirit] cried53, and rent him sore, and came out of him: and he was as one dead; insomuch that many said, He is dead. [27] But Jesus took him by the hand, and lifted him up; and he arose.54 [28] And when he was come into the house, his disciples asked55 him privately, Why56 could not we cast him out? [29] And he said unto them, This57 kind can come forth by nothing, but by prayer58 and fasting59.

The Second Prediction of the Passion[ Matthew 17:22–23 Luke 9:43–45 ]

[30] And they departed thence, and passed through60 Galilee; and he61 would not that any man should know [it]. [31] For he taught his disciples, and said unto them, The Son62 of man is delivered into the hands of men, and they shall kill him; and after that he is killed, he shall rise the third day. [32] But they63 understood not that saying, and were64 afraid to ask him.

The Greatest in the Kingdom[ Matthew 18:1–5 Luke 9:46–50 ]

[33] [¶]And he came65 to Capernaum: and being in the house he asked them, What66 was it that ye disputed among yourselves by the way? [34] But they held their peace: for by the way they had67 disputed among themselves, who [should be] the greatest. [35] And he sat down, and called the twelve, and saith unto them, If68 any man desire to be first, [the same] shall be last of all, and servant of all. [36] And he took a child, and set him in the midst of them: and when he had taken him in his arms, he said unto them,69 [37] Whosoever shall receive one70 of such children in my name, receiveth me: and whosoever shall receive me71, receiveth not me, but him that sent me.

[38] And John answered him, saying, Master72, we saw one casting out devils in thy name, and he followeth not us: and we forbad him, because he followeth not us. [39] But Jesus said, Forbid73 him not: for there74 is no man which shall do a miracle in my name, that can lightly75 speak evil of me. [40] For he that is not against us is on our part.76 [41] For whosoever77 shall give you a cup of water to drink in my name, because78 ye belong to Christ, verily I say unto you, he shall not lose his reward.

Temptations and Trespasses[ Matthew 18:6–9 Luke 17:1–4 ]

[42] And whosoever shall offend79 one of [these] lit80tle ones that believe in me, it is better for him that a millstone were hanged about his neck, and he were cast into the sea. [43] And if81 thy hand offend thee82, cut it off: it is better for thee to enter into life maimed83, than having two hands to go into hell, into the fire that never shall be quenched: [44] Where their84 worm dieth not, and the fire85 is not quenched. [45] And if thy foot offend thee, cut it off: it is better for thee to enter halt into life, than having two feet to be cast into hell, into the fire that never shall be quenched:86 [46] Where their worm dieth not, and the fire is not quenched.87 [47] And if thine88 eye offend thee89, pluck it out: it is better for thee to enter into the kingdom of God with one eye, than having two eyes to be cast into hell fire: [48] Where their worm dieth not, and the fire is not quenched.90

Good Salt[ Matthew 5:13–16 Luke 14:34–35 ]

[49] For every one shall be salted with fire, and every91 sacrifice shall be salted with salt. [50] Salt [is] good92: but if the salt have lost his saltness, wherewith will ye season it? Have salt93 in yourselves, and have peace94 one with another.
